Yoga Nidra means psychic sleep. It is both a systematic deep relaxation technique and an ancient tantric meditation. This systematic method of inducing complete mental, emotional and physical relaxation is suitable for all practitioners. It is a versatile technique which has been used for deep relaxation, for educational purposes and to harmonize the deeper unconscious.

Swami Satyananda Saraswati the founder of the Bihar School of Yoga (BSY) Munger recognized that these complex and ancient tantric techniques had great potential, but needed to be translated to fit our modern lives. He saw a deep need for a simple technique with great power to reduce stress and suffering. He simplified the ancient yoga-tantra methods and made them both accessible and practical.
